WebMar 4, 2024 · The Bitterroot National Forest sits in east-central Idaho and west-central Montana. It is part of the Northern Rocky Mountains and sits on 1.6 million acres.. The forest has arid land with a mix of grasslands, ponderosa pine, and shrublands, where domestic livestock and wildlife share forage. Bitterroot National Forest comprises 1.587 million acres (6,423 km²) in west-central Montana and eastern Idaho, of the United States. It is located primarily in Ravalli County, Montana (70.26% of the forest), but also has acreage in Idaho County, Idaho (29.24%), and Missoula County, Montana (0.49%). WebSacajawea’s bitterroot (Lewisia sacajaweana) is a small, ground-hugging perennial herb endemic to the mountains of central Idaho.
